OP, you could do a manual software update/search by going into Car, Settings, General Settings, Remote Software Upgrade, and Search for Upgrades. Just know that it may take a long time for the car to search and install the update.

I’m having trouble with installing the update but it’s probably me. The update is downloaded and everything is connected but it won’t kick off for some reason.
I had to drive the car and once I parked I received a message saying the car needs to cool down for 30 minutes. I then came back and started the installation.
